Sculpting 3D Printed Art: From Concept to Creation

The realm of sculptural fabrication has undergone a revolutionary shift with the advent of 3D printing technology. Artists and designers now possess an unprecedented ability to conceptualize intricate sculptures in digital space and manifest them as tangible objects using 3D printing processes.

  • Classic sculpting involves shaping raw materials like clay, stone, or metal by hand. This intensive process often demands a high level of skill and expertise.
  • Alternatively, 3D printing allows the creation of complex sculptures with intricate details by layering substrates based on a digital design.
  • Programs like Blender and ZBrush provide artists with powerful tools to mold their creations in the virtual realm.

The 3D printing workflow typically encompasses several phases. First, a digital sculpture is created using 3D modeling software. This model subsequently slicered, which converts it into a set of instructions that the 3D printer can understand. The 3D printer then lays down the chosen material layer by layer, following the instructions generated during the slicing step.
